## Deployment

Textgate's encoding sniffer runs as a sidecar next to the upload service. Deploy both together; the sniffer inspects the first 64 KB of each uploaded text file and tags it before storage. Mismatched tags block ingestion, so keep the confidence threshold sane. The sidecar reads its runtime settings from the values below.

deployment values, yafop-fahap:
[lamwyn]
team = silath
access_code = ac_166fb2
host = lamwyn.orvexgrid.example
port = 9300
owner = pelael.praius
peer = istiel.zarqeldyn.corp

Handover — Brindle transcoding farm

Welcome aboard. The farm runs on twelve Larkspur nodes; jobs queue through the Mottle scheduler. If a node wedges, drain it before rebooting or you'll corrupt in-flight segments. Calla documented the drain steps in the ops wiki. Scheduler admin recovery requires the passphrase below.

unlock words, fawig-bagef: olidor-holir-istox-holath-tamys-quenion-giliel

Handover for the Thistledown docs linter: rules live in lint-rules.yaml, and the heading-depth check is the one customers complain about most. I've left the fix for nested tables half-done on the branch; please review the regex carefully. The CI signing vault needs unlocking before you can merge, using the recovery passphrase below.

strongbox words: druvan-lamys-eliius-jorax-istox-soreth-ulays-gilix-ralix-oliiel-norwyn-casvan-praius